The global firewall hardware and software market is experiencing robust growth, driven by the increasing adoption of cloud computing, the proliferation of connected devices, and the escalating threat landscape demanding enhanced cybersecurity measures. The market, estimated at $15 billion in 2025, is projected to maintain a healthy Compound Annual Growth Rate (CAGR) of 8% through 2033, reaching approximately $28 billion. This expansion is fueled by several key factors: the rising demand for advanced threat protection against sophisticated cyberattacks like ransomware and DDoS; the increasing adoption of Software-Defined Networking (SDN) and Network Function Virtualization (NFV) technologies; and the growing need for secure remote access solutions in the hybrid work environment. Major market players such as Cisco, Fortinet, and Palo Alto Networks are actively developing and deploying next-generation firewalls (NGFWs) incorporating advanced features like intrusion prevention systems (IPS), deep packet inspection (DPI), and machine learning-based threat detection.
This growth, however, faces certain challenges. The complexity of managing and integrating firewall solutions across diverse network environments can hinder wider adoption, particularly for smaller businesses lacking dedicated IT staff. Furthermore, the rising costs associated with advanced firewall technologies and the ongoing skills gap in cybersecurity professionals may act as restraints. Despite these hurdles, the market segmentation reveals a strong demand across various sectors, including enterprise, government, and small and medium-sized businesses (SMBs). Regional variations exist, with North America and Europe currently leading the market, but growth in Asia-Pacific and other emerging economies is expected to contribute significantly to the overall market expansion in the coming years. The increasing adoption of cloud-based firewall solutions and the integration of firewall functionalities with other security technologies will shape the future landscape of the market.

Several factors are fueling the growth of the firewall hardware and software market. The escalating frequency and severity of cyberattacks are a primary driver, pushing organizations to invest heavily in robust security solutions. The increasing reliance on cloud services and the expansion of remote workforces have further broadened the attack surface, necessitating advanced firewall capabilities to protect sensitive data and applications. The surge in the Internet of Things (IoT) devices introduces new vulnerabilities, demanding sophisticated security measures to manage the risks associated with interconnected networks. Government regulations and industry compliance standards are also playing a crucial role, compelling businesses to adopt stringent security protocols and invest in firewall technologies to meet specific requirements. In addition, the continuous evolution of cyber threats, including advanced persistent threats (APTs) and ransomware attacks, necessitates the development and deployment of increasingly sophisticated firewall technologies capable of adapting to the ever-changing threat landscape. The demand for better visibility into network traffic and enhanced threat detection capabilities is also driving the adoption of advanced features like deep packet inspection (DPI) and machine learning-based threat detection systems. These factors collectively contribute to a significant and sustained market expansion throughout the forecast period.
Despite the robust growth, the firewall hardware and software market faces certain challenges. The complexity of managing and maintaining firewalls, especially in large and diverse networks, can pose a significant hurdle. The rising cost of advanced firewall solutions, particularly NGFWs with enhanced features, can be a barrier for smaller businesses with limited budgets. The need for continuous updates and upgrades to keep pace with the ever-evolving threat landscape necessitates ongoing investment and specialized expertise. Furthermore, the integration of firewalls with other security solutions in a cohesive security architecture can be complex and challenging, requiring careful planning and skilled professionals. The skills gap in cybersecurity professionals capable of managing and maintaining sophisticated firewall systems presents another significant constraint. Finally, the potential for false positives and the difficulty in fine-tuning firewall rules to balance security with operational efficiency represent ongoing challenges that need to be addressed for widespread adoption. These constraints could potentially hinder the market's growth to some extent, but the overwhelming need for robust security in a rapidly evolving digital landscape is expected to drive continued investment in and adoption of firewall technologies.
